#!/bin/sh if [ $# != 1 ]; then echo "Usage: ${0##*/} " echo " where is the full path name to the 'src'" echo " directory within the extracted e1000-7.3.xx package." echo " The operation will replace the files in the local directory." echo " It must be started from linux-2.4.XX/drivers/net/e1000/." exit 1 fi echo "Checking current directory..." if [ ! -s "Makefile" -o ! -s "e1000.h" ]; then echo "Error: ${0##*/} not started from a valid directory." echo "It must be started from linux-2.4.XX/drivers/net/e1000/." exit 2 fi echo "Checking source directory..." if [ ! -d "$1/." ]; then echo "Error: $1 is not a valid source directory." exit 2 fi echo "Replacing files..." for file in e1000.h e1000_ethtool.c e1000_hw.c e1000_hw.h \ e1000_main.c e1000_osdep.h e1000_param.c kcompat.h \ kcompat.c kcompat_ethtool.c do [ -e "${file}" -a ! -e "${file}~" ] && mv "${file}" "${file}~" cp "$1/$file" "$file" done echo "Patching Makefile..." [ -e "Makefile~" ] || cp Makefile Makefile~ sed -e 's/^obj-y.*param.o$/\0 kcompat.o/' Makefile > Makefile.new [ $? == 0 ] && mv Makefile.new Makefile || rm -f Makefile.new echo "Done. You can remove old files when needed : rm -f *~"
